All results from a given calculation for H2CO (Formaldehyde)

using model chemistry: B2PLYP/6-31G**

19 10 17 12 22

States and conformations

State Conformation minimum conformation conformer description state description
1 1 yes C2V 1A1
Energy calculated at B2PLYP/6-31G**
 hartrees
Energy at 0K-114.394162
Energy at 298.15K-114.395609
HF Energy-114.289009
Nuclear repulsion energy31.161191
The energy at 298.15K was derived from the energy at 0K and an integrated heat capacity that used the calculated vibrational frequencies.
